Company Overview
Soros Fund Management LLC (SFM) is a multi-strategy global investment firm and family office that manages approximately $28 billion in net assets. Founded by George Soros in 1970, SFM serves as the principal asset manager for the Open Society Foundations (OSF), one of the world's largest charitable foundations dedicated to promoting justice, human rights, and democracy. SFM leverages its permanent capital base, unconstrained mandate, and 50-plus years of experience to invest nimbly across diverse strategies and asset classes, including public and private equities and credit and macro assets. SFM's approach is unique in the investment industry. Headquartered in New York City with offices in London, Dublin, and Hong Kong, SFM employs about 200 professionals.
Key Relationships
Reports To : Core Dev Engineering Manager
Other Key Relationships : Head of Development, Trading, Trade Support, Compliance, Treasury, Reference Data.
Major Responsibilities
- Work as part of Core Development team to build and support infrastructure, processes, applications, and reports.
- Partner with the broader technology team to create a modern unified, scalable platform.
- Develop end-to-end solutions leveraging the firm's data platforms, cloud infrastructure (AWS), UI frameworks (e.g., Angular), and DevOps toolchains.
- Process and handle large volumes of data efficiently and optimize performance for long-running processes.
- Modernize the technology stack by migrating and rewriting windows server / MS SQL Server applications to AWS and Snowflake.
- Work on impactful projects across various business areas including trading, compliance, treasury, trade operations, etc.
- Communicate complex technical concepts effectively to technical and non-technical stakeholders.
